Understanding Window Condensation: Causes, Effects, and Solutions

Window condensation is a typical phenomenon that lots of house owners come across, particularly throughout colder months. This occurs when warm, wet air enters contact with a cold surface area, resulting in water droplets forming on the glass. Not only can window condensation be an inconvenience, however it can also indicate underlying issues connected to home insulation and humidity levels. 1. What Causes Window Condensation?

Comprehending the aspects that add to window condensation can assist property owners take proactive measures. Here are the primary causes:

CauseDescription
Temperature level DifferencesWhen the indoor air is warmer than the surface temperature of the window, condensation takes place.
High Indoor HumidityIncreased humidity levels in the home, typically due to cooking, bathing, or drying clothes, can result in condensation.
Poor InsulationWindows that are improperly insulated or single-pane can facilitate heat loss, making it much easier for condensation to form.
Insufficient VentilationInadequate air blood circulation can trap moisture inside, increasing humidity levels that cause condensation.

2. The Impact of Window Condensation

While window condensation may seem harmless, it can lead to numerous substantial concerns gradually, consisting of:

ImpactDescription
Mold GrowthExtended moisture can create a conducive environment for mold and mildew, which can impact indoor air quality.
Water DamageOver time, condensation can cause water damage around window frames and sills, needing expensive repairs.
Increased Energy CostsInefficient windows can result in increased heating expenses as they lose heat, making your heater work harder.
Minimized Lifespan of WindowsConstant exposure to moisture can deteriorate window seals and frames, reducing their life-span.

3. How to Prevent Window Condensation

Avoiding window condensation includes addressing the source. Here are reliable methods house owners can execute:

A. Improve Insulation

  1. Update to Double or Triple Pane Windows: These windows have better insulation residential or commercial properties, decreasing the probability of temperature differences that result in condensation.
  2. Usage Window Treatments: Curtains or thermal blinds can help keep indoor temperature levels.
  3. Seal Leaks: Check for drafts around windows and doors and seal any spaces or fractures with caulk or weather stripping.

B. Control Indoor Humidity

  1. Use Dehumidifiers: These gadgets can effectively lower moisture levels within the home.
  2. Enhance Bathroom Ventilation: Install exhaust fans to eliminate moisture produced from showers or baths.
  3. Dry Clothes Outside: If possible, hang damp clothing outside to dry instead of inside your home.

C. Enhance Ventilation

  1. Open Windows: Allowing fresh outside air to circulate can help in reducing indoor humidity.
  2. Usage Exhaust Fans: Utilize bathroom and kitchen fans to expel damp air outdoors.
  3. Install Air Vents: Consider setting up vents in rooms where humidity tends to build up.

4. Often Asked Questions

Q1: Is some window condensation normal?Yes, some window condensation is considered normal, especially during chillier months. It generally appears in the morning and may dissipate as temperatures rise. Nevertheless, excessive condensation can suggest underlying issues. Q2: Can window condensation harm my health?While condensation itself is

n't hazardous, it can lead to mold growth, which positions health
threats, specifically for individuals with respiratory conditions. Q3: How can I tell if my windows are appropriately insulated?You can check for drafts, feeling for cold air leaking through the window frame. Additionally, a professional energy audit can offer a detailed
evaluation of your home's insulation. Q4: What are the very best types of windows to avoid condensation?Double or triple-pane windows with Low-E(low-emissivity )coatings are effective in minimizing condensation, as they offer much better insulation than single-pane windows. Q5: How can I handle indoor humidity effectively?Maintaining indoor humidity levels in between 30%and 50 %is perfect.
